#0f983e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0f983e is composed of 5.9% red, 59.6%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.2%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 140.6 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 32.7%. #0f983e color hex could be obtained by blending #1eff7c with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#0f983e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010904 is the darkest color, while #f6f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0f983e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f5852 is the less saturated color, while #02a53a is the most saturated one.
